All-Fun Inclusive for Families at Hotel Xcaret Mexico

Traveling with the entire family can be fun, but it can also be exhausting. Sometimes parents find they need a vacation from their family vacation upon returning home.

Between grandparents, aunts, uncles and children, families can be pulled in every direction. One family member wants a resort with a waterpark, the other wants a quiet beach area for relaxing and yet another member wants to make sure there is a spa available on property.

Look no further than Hotel Xcaret Mexico to solve all of these vacation needs and much more. Multigenerational families traveling together will find that this resort covers everything needed to make a vacation perfect, and this is thanks to Hotel Xcaret Mexico’s All-Fun Inclusive concept.

When you think “all-inclusive,” usually all the drinks, food and hotel accommodations come to mind—enjoying unlimited cocktails by the pools, gourmet buffets and fancy sit-down restaurants without pulling out money each time for the tab.

Find delicious food at Hotel Xcaret (photo courtesy Hotel Xcaret Mexico)

However, Hotel Xcaret Mexico is so much more than the standard all-inclusive. From the moment guests step off the plane in Cancun, they are treated to round trip transportation. This transportation is shared with others, but guests can choose to upgrade to a private option for an additional cost.

Upon arrival, visitors will see why this resort is more than the average all-inclusive option.

First off, a stay at this resort includes access to nearby parks including Xcaret, Xel-Ha, Xplor, Xplor Fuego, Xavage, Xoximilco and Xenses. It also includes admission for the Xenotes and Xichen tours. Not only will visitors be able to enjoy these excursions for free, but the transportation to and from the hotel are also included.

These exhilarating parks provide a host of activities for everyone along for the ride. The history buffs in the family will enjoy learning the history of the Mayan culture during a tour, the daredevils will be thrilled about being able to zip-line in the evening at Xplor Fuego and the animal lovers will love seeing all the creatures at Xcaret Park.

PHOTO: Butterfly Pavilion at Xcaret Park. (photo via Experiencias Xcaret)

In addition to these unbelievable parks, Hotel Xcaret Mexico has ten restaurants and eight bars that allow for guests to indulge in the local cuisine as well as some international flavors. This is on top of all the food visitors can try at the parks. No one in the group will go hungry.

The resort has everything from activities for adults to a place for children to play, the club Xiquillos. Families will love the décor and atmosphere, all inspired by the ancient Mayan civilization. Hotel Xcaret is proud to keep the resort as natural and eco-friendly as possible.
